A client asks the nurse her opinion about The New American Plate as a dietary guide. Based on the medical history of the client the nurse agrees that it may be beneficial. The purpose of the diet is to:
 
  1. Reduce hypertension.
   2. Prevent cardiac disease.
   3. Reduce cancer risk.
   4. Prevent allergies.

A woman is being admitted to the outpatient surgery department. The nurse discovers she weighs 130 pounds and is 5 ft 5 in tall. What is her body mass index?
 
  A) 15 B) 17 C) 19 D) 22

Answer to Question 1

3
Rationale: The New American Plate was created by the American Cancer Society with the purpose of reducing the risk of cancer. However, the mostly plant-based foods included in the diet may also have a positive impact on hypertension and cardiac disease. Prevention of allergies is not a claim of the program.

Answer to Question 2

D
Feedback:
The formula to calculate BMI is weight in kilograms divided by height in meters squared or weight in pounds divided by height in inches squared multiplied by 703 . For this client: 130 / 4225  703 = 21.6 or rounded up to 22.
